so i have been working on a computer for a friend and i have run into a problem i cannot fix.

the computer is...
Toshiba Satellite a205-s4577
its kind of old, dusty from iraq, but nothing else apparently wrong with it.

what i have done:
1. tried to boot in safe mode: no-go
2. tried removing the harddrive and placing it in an enclosure: drive installs and spins but no access to the files.
3. since it seemed to be a drive issue after that i tried reinstalling windows and formatting: no-go windows will not boot from cd either. windows vista home premium cd that came with it is not working, or a backup copy of windows vista ultimate.
4. replaced hdd with WD 500gb scorpio blue
5. tried to boot from cd: no-go same freeze after it copies/loads all teh files from the cd.
6. removed 1 stick of ram: nothing
7. removed the other stick of ram: no-go
8. replaced ram and removed battery for 15 mins: no-go
9. reset bios to defaults: nothing

please help? i have no more ideas.

It sounds like RAM problem to me, but I've never seen a PC where both sticks are bad, but that doesn't mean it can't happen.

Can you go here and follow the instructions to burn a copy of the UBCD and run the memory diagnostics? At least that will eliminate one possibility.
